Wireshark是一款强大的网络协议分析工具,被广泛应用于网络工程、信息安全等领域。本文将从Wireshark的基本使用、常见协议解析以及常见攻击的检测与防范等方面,深入介绍这一网络分析利器。

首先,Wireshark的基本使用非常简单。用户只需要在需要抓取数据包的网络接口上启动Wireshark,就可以开始进行数据包捕获和分析。Wireshark能够捕获并解析各种协议的数据包,包括TCP/IP、HTTP、DNS、FTP等等,为用户提供了一个全面了解网络通信情况的视角。

其次,Wireshark能够对常见的网络协议进行深入解析。以HTTP协议为例,Wireshark能够展示HTTP请求和响应的详细信息,包括请求头、响应头、请求体、响应体等等,让用户可以深入了解HTTP协议的工作机制。同样的,Wireshark还支持对SMTP、POP3、IMAP、SIP、RTSP等协议的解析,可以帮助用户快速排查网络通信问题。

最后,Wireshark也能够帮助用户检测和防范常见的网络攻击。比如,Wireshark能够对ARP欺骗攻击进行检测,并可以通过查看网络流量、协议分析等方式发现异常行为,帮助用户及时发现和应对攻击。

总的来说,Wireshark是一款非常强大的网络分析工具,不仅可以帮助用户深入了解网络协议的工作机制,还可以帮助用户及时发现和应对网络攻击。掌握Wireshark的基本使用和协议解析能力,对于网络工程师、信息安全工程师等从业人员来说,都是非常有用的技能。